What is new for the 2012 Nissan Leaf?
- Leaf trims have been upgraded with Heated Steering Wheel and Smart Key as standard equipment this year.

2012 Nissan Leaf FAQ
The 2012 Nissan Leaf is available in multiple trims, each with its own estimated fuel economy, here are the EPA estimates for each trim:
- SL: Battery range of 73 miles.
- SV: Battery range of 73 miles.
